Pizza portions
Here are the calculated differences between even and odd cuts of a pizza.
The pizza had a radius of 1, with the centre of cutting off-set by 5/19 in
the x direction and by 2/7 of the nose angle of the slice in the y
direction.
| Cuts | Even slices area | Odd slices area |
| 4 | 1.570796326795 | 1.570796326795 |
| 5 | 1.57081827723 | 1.570778825867 |
| 6 | As 4 | As 4 |
| 7 | 1.570796173805 | 1.570796479785 |
| 8 | As 4 | As 4 |
| 9 | 1.570796328486 | 1.570796325104 |
| 10 | As 4 | As 4 |
| 11 | 1.570796326774 | 1.570796326816 |
| 12 | As 4 | As 4 |
| 13 | As 4 | As 4 |
The
difference is never great and is less than 1/1000000000 by thirteen cuts.
The centre was always in slice 1. The way I calculated this is quite
simple, but relies on functions using points, so is not conducive to
proofing things, just getting results.
